Veterinary Preparation and EU Compliance Management
One of the biggest risks in international pet shipping from Canada to France is incomplete or incorrect veterinary documentation. The European Union has strict import requirements. Rabies vaccinations must be administered within specific windows. Microchips must meet ISO standards. Health certificates must be endorsed by the Canadian Food Inspection Agency.
We coordinate directly with your Canadian veterinarian to ensure your pet meets all EU import conditions. That includes:
Microchip verification compliant with ISO 11784 and 11785
Rabies vaccination timing aligned with France’s entry rules.
Pre-travel clinical examination within required validity windows
Issuance and endorsement of the EU animal health certificate
This stage alone often determines whether your relocation proceeds smoothly or becomes a costly problem.
IATA-Approved Travel Crate Sourcing and Conditioning
Airlines operating between Canada and France require strict compliance with IATA Live Animal Regulations. Crates must meet size, ventilation, material, and safety specifications.
We assess your pet’s breed, size, and temperament. Then we supply or approve an airline-compliant travel crate suitable for transatlantic transport. We also provide conditioning guidance so your pet associates the crate with safety rather than stress.
Short-nosed breeds, large dogs, and senior pets require special routing considerations. We account for temperature restrictions, seasonal embargoes, and airline policies before confirming travel.

Canadian Export Documentation and Customs Coordination
Exporting a pet from Canada requires formal documentation beyond a health certificate. Canadian authorities must validate paperwork before departure.
We manage export documentation in coordination with the Canadian Food Inspection Agency. We verify compliance before your pet leaves Canada, not after a problem arises.
On arrival in France, customs clearance is not automatic. We pre-coordinate French customs documentation and ensure all EU entry paperwork is presented correctly upon arrival.

Breed-Specific and High-Risk Case Management
Certain dog breeds face additional airline or French import scrutiny. Snub-nosed breeds such as Bulldogs and Persian cats require heat management strategies and airline selection planning.
Senior pets or pets with medical histories require fitness-to-fly evaluation and routing adjustments.
We assess these risks before booking. That includes:
Airline breed restrictions
French municipal regulations
Insurance coverage considerations
Alternative routing if seasonal restrictions apply
